Answer to Question 1

Among the possibilities, (1) Competencies: Active processes, based on acquired information, skills, and problem-solving strategies, that can be applied to any situation a person confronts; (2) Encoding strategies and personal constructs: Includes the unique world view each person develops and the effects caused by schemas; (3) Expectancies: (a) stimulus-outcome expectancy is the anticipation that one event will follow another; (b) behavior-outcome expectancy is the knowledge that particular kinds of behavior are typically tied to particular kinds of outcome; (4) Subjective values: Incentives that stir a person into movement, that motivate use of knowledge of links between behavior and outcome; (5) Self-regulatory systems and plans: People have to set goals, make plans, and do the various things necessary to realize their plans.

Acetaminophen (Tylenol) in overdose can seriously damage the liver. It should never be taken by people who use alcohol heavily; it can result in severe liver damage and even a condition requiring a liver transplant.

Looking at the sun may not only cause headache and distort your vision temporarily, but it can also cause permanent eye damage. Any exposure to sunlight adds to the cumulative effects of ultraviolet (UV) radiation on your eyes. UV exposure has been linked to eye disorders such as macular degeneration, solar retinitis, and corneal dystrophies.

Adolescents often feel clumsy during puberty because during this time of development, their hands and feet grow faster than their arms and legs do. The body is therefore out of proportion. One out of five adolescents actually experiences growing pains during this period.

The word drug comes from the Dutch word droog (meaning "dry"). For centuries, most drugs came from dried plants, hence the name.
